Amanda Seyfried stuns with Joni Mitchell’s ‘California’ cover on Jimmy Fallon show; fans demand a biopic

While promoting her upcoming series on The Tonight Show, Amanda Seyfried performed ‘California’ while playing the dulcimer.

Amanda Seyfried impressed Joni Mitchell fans with her impeccable cover of California on The Tonight Show. In the March 4 episode, she picked up a dulcimer and delivered a delicate rendition of the 1971 classic, earning instant praise from host Jimmy Fallon and the audience.

“Sitting in a park in Paris, France,” Seyfried sang, her voice reminiscent of Mitchell’s. By the time she reached the chorus—”California, I’m coming home”—it was clear she had the crowd hooked. Fallon, amused, jumped out of his seat. “What are you talking about? Playing the dulcimer? Are you kidding me?” he said as the audience applauded Seyfried.

The performance didn’t just resonate with viewers, it got the ultimate stamp of approval when Mitchell’s official Instagram account reshared the clip. That only fueled the buzz, with fans and celebrities alike calling for Seyfried to portray the folk icon in a biopic.

Charlie Puth commented, “Oh my goodness”. Jameela Jamil responded saying, “Get. That. Biopic. Girl.” Meanwhile, Jodie Turner-Smith wrote, “One of my absolute favourite Joni Mitchell songs!!!”

Social media users echoed the excitement, with one pointing out that Seyfried has always had the vocal chops: “She was in both Mamma Mia and Les Misérables and sang well in both. The only shock here is that more people haven’t already recognised her for her voice.” AnSeyfried other user wrote, “It’s when Karen from Mean Girls actually got her PhD in Music.”

Seyfried is currently involved in the promotion of her new project Long Bright River, a limited series. This crime drama, based on Liz Moore’s novel, features Seyfried as Mickey, a police officer patrolling a Philadelphia neighborhood impacted by the opioid crisis. The series is about Mickey’s search for her missing sister amid a series of murders.
